How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Newport?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Newport Studio Apartments with Swimming Pool | $2,045 | $1,740 | $2,350 |
| Newport 1 Bedroom Apartments with Swimming Pool | $3,448 | $1,385 | $10,000+ |
| Newport 2 Bedroom Apartments with Swimming Pool | $3,562 | $1,645 | $10,000+ |
| Newport 3 Bedroom Apartments with Swimming Pool | $3,787 | $1,890 | $10,000+ |
| Newport 4 Bedroom Apartments with Swimming Pool | $4,172 | $2,245 | $8,500 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Newport Apartments with Swimming Pool
How much is the average rent for Newport Apartments with Swimming Pool?
The average rent for a Apartment in Newport with Swimming Pool is $1,993.
What is the largest Newport Apartment for rent with Swimming Pool?
Today's Apartment with Swimming Pool and the most square footage in Newport is a 940 square feet unit starting from $1,695 at East Bay Village.
What is the average size for Newport Apartments for rent with Swimming Pool?
The average size for a rental with Swimming Pool in Newport is currently at 545 sq ft.
